I lost my balance and bumped into the person ahead of me in … WebSep 11, 2008 · The Roomba has sensors which "see" objects in front of it, so that way it will slow down before bumping in to them. This sensor works great for my walls, but it doesn't seem to see most of my furniture and bumps in to it at full speed. It seems like it doesn't see anything that's dark brown or black, which makes sense since it uses infrared to see.
WebWhen it bumps into things it is gentle and triggers the sensor and will work its way around it.
